Château Bonalgue

Originally built by one of Napoleon’s officers on his return from the Egyptian campaign over 200 years ago this property covers 7 hectares with an ideal exposure.
With an average age of just 25 years, this prime Pomerol Château sits just outside the village itself, on heavy clay soil. The wine is harvested at just 27hl/ha in 2021, and aged for 18 months in 40% new oak. The result - a finely tuned, expressive and succulent Pomerol, showing lovely ripe raspberry coulis fruit, mocha, oak and baked plum, with energy and a long elegant and finely tuned finish.
A perfect partner for roast rack of lamb served pink.
Fermentation carried out plot by plot, in small stainless and cement vats with manual pumping over and punching of the caps. The malolactic fermentation took place in barrel. Aged for 18 months in fine-grained French oak barrels (40% new)
